A meta key alone wouldn't be an appealing solution for third-party developers, it must either a control key alone, or a control key and its corresponding meta key.

I don't see why. What wrong with just a meta key? On modern keyboards the Alt and Ctrl keys are usually the same size.


It's of course not a matter of key size. In Emacs key bindings, control ones are "primary", and meta ones are "secondary". You open, save, quit, move, search, ... with control keybindings, in fact you can use Emacs without ever using meta keys. The opposite isn't true. Relegating third-party libraries on a secondary key binding can't be an appealing solution.
